Observational Research on Buying Gold Bullion: Developments, Insights, And Concerns

Gold bullion has long been thought to be a safe haven asset, a hedge towards inflation, and a store of value. As financial uncertainties and geopolitical tensions rise, more people and institutions are turning to gold as a technique of preserving wealth. This observational analysis article aims to explore the current developments, insights, and concerns surrounding the purchase of gold bullion.

Understanding Gold Bullion

Gold bullion refers to gold in bulk form, typically solid into bars or minted into coins, which is valued based mostly on its weight and purity. The most typical types of gold bullion embody gold bars, often weighing one ounce, ten ounces, or even bigger, and gold coins, such because the American Gold Eagle or the Canadian Gold Maple Leaf. Buyers usually purchase gold bullion for its intrinsic value, as it is not topic to the identical market fluctuations as paper currencies or other monetary devices.

Traits in Gold Bullion Purchases

In recent times, there has been a noticeable improve within the demand for gold bullion. In line with information from the World Gold Council, international gold demand reached 4,021 tons in 2022, a major enhance in comparison with previous years. This surge can be attributed to various elements, together with economic instability, inflation considerations, and the continued effects of the COVID-19 pandemic.

  1. Economic Uncertainty: As nations grapple with rising debt ranges and fluctuating currencies, investors are more and more looking for refuge in gold. The gold market usually witnesses spikes in demand during economic downturns when conventional investments, comparable to stocks and bonds, seem riskier.
  2. Inflation Hedge: With central banks all over the world implementing expansive financial insurance policies, inflation has grow to be a growing concern. Gold has historically been seen as a hedge against inflation, prompting buyers to allocate a portion of their portfolios to gold bullion to preserve purchasing energy.
  3. Geopolitical Tensions: Occasions resembling trade wars, army conflicts, and political instability can result in elevated demand for gold. Buyers typically flock to gold as a protected-haven asset throughout occasions of uncertainty, additional driving up demand.

Insights from Observational Analysis

To raised perceive the motivations and behaviors of gold bullion patrons, a qualitative observational study was performed at various gold sellers and investment seminars. The following insights emerged:

  1. Demographics of Consumers: The standard gold bullion buyer encompasses a various range of demographics. Whereas many are seasoned investors, a growing number of millennials and Gen Z people are entering the market. This younger demographic is often motivated by a need for financial independence and a distrust of traditional monetary methods.
  2. Buying Motivations: Observational interviews revealed that buyers are motivated by various factors, together with wealth preservation, portfolio diversification, and a need for tangible assets. Many consumers expressed a choice for bodily gold over paper property, citing the security of holding a tangible investment.
  3. Investment Methods: Consumers exhibited completely different investment strategies when it came to purchasing gold bullion. Some opted for small, incremental purchases to dollar-value average their investments, while others made vital one-time purchases in response to market situations. The selection of gold bars versus coins additionally assorted, with some consumers preferring coins for his or her liquidity and collectibility.
  4. Education and Analysis: A common theme amongst patrons was the emphasis on schooling and analysis. Many individuals sought out info from various sources, together with financial advisors, on-line forums, and instructional seminars, to make knowledgeable choices about their gold purchases. This need for information underscores the significance of transparency and accessibility within the gold market.

Concerns When Buying Gold Bullion

While investing in gold bullion could be a prudent financial choice, potential patrons should consider several components earlier than making a purchase order:

  1. Repute of Sellers: It is essential to buy gold bullion from respected dealers to make sure authenticity and fair pricing. Researching sellers, reading customer opinions, and verifying credentials will help consumers keep away from scams and counterfeit products.
  2. Premiums and Pricing: The value of gold bullion is influenced by the spot worth of gold, but consumers must also bear in mind of premiums that sellers might charge. Understanding the elements that contribute to premiums, similar to manufacturing prices and vendor markups, may also help buyers make extra knowledgeable purchasing choices.
  3. Storage and Security: Once purchased, gold bullion requires secure storage. Buyers must consider their choices, whether it’s a safe deposit box at a financial institution, a home secure, or specialized storage amenities. Every choice comes with its personal set of prices and security issues.
  4. Tax Implications: Relying on the jurisdiction, the sale of gold bullion could also be topic to capital positive factors tax. Consumers should familiarize themselves with the tax implications of their purchases and consult with tax professionals to make sure compliance.
  5. Market Volatility: Whereas gold is usually seen as a stable funding, it’s not immune to price fluctuations. Consumers must be ready for market volatility and consider their lengthy-time period funding targets when buying gold bullion.

Conclusion

The growing trend of buying gold bullion reflects a broader shift in funding methods as people seek to safeguard their wealth amidst financial uncertainties. By way of observational analysis, it is clear that gold bullion consumers come from various backgrounds, each with distinctive motivations and techniques. Because the demand for gold continues to rise, understanding the dynamics of this market will be important for each new and seasoned investors. By considering the varied components concerned in purchasing gold bullion, potential buyers could make knowledgeable choices that align with their monetary objectives and risk tolerance.
